Musa Yenni speaks at PartnerConnect Midwest 2018 Conference

September 12, 2018

Musa Yenni, Founder and President of Yenni Capital, spoke at the PartnerConnect Midwest 2018 Conference which was held at the InterContinental Hotel in Chicago on June 26-27, 2018. The event was hosted by Buyouts Insider and brought various established investors and GP’s from across the world to discuss the alternative investment space.

The panel Musa spoke was moderated by David Toll,the Executive Director of Buyouts Insider, included two other private equity professionals (James Gaven, Senior Counsel and CCO, Welsh, Carson, Anderson and Stowe and Bradley West, General Counsel and CCO, PPC Partners), and was centered around the topic: “Idealistic or Realistic?: Where Does Private Equity Stand in the Application of ESG Principles Today and What Does the Future Hold?” Musa spoke to his experiences advocating ESG guidelines voluntarily in the lsmaller enterprises that he has been involved in. Other speakers in the conference included Tony James from The Blackstone Group and Russell Carson from Welsh, Carson, Anderson & Stowe.
